What Influences the Cost of Private Mental Health Assessments

The rate of a personal psychological health assessment in the UK differs considerably based on a number of interconnected elements. Comprehending these components helps individuals expect expenses and make window shopping more efficient.

The kind of assessment needed represents the most substantial expense determinant. An uncomplicated consultation with a psychiatrist for a medical diagnosis usually costs less than a detailed neuropsychological evaluation that may cover multiple sessions. Likewise, evaluations for specific conditions such as attention deficit hyperactivity disorder, autism spectrum condition, or complex injury need specialised know-how and longer evaluation durations, commanding higher fees accordingly.

The expert's credentials and experience straight impact prices. Specialist psychiatrists with extensive training and seniority charge more than psychiatric students or foundation-grade medical professionals. Scientific psychologists with specialised knowledge in specific locations may set their rates higher than general professionals getting in the mental health field. The credibility of the provider and the status of the clinic or hospital where they practice also contribute to cost structures.

Geographical place plays a notable function in identifying costs. Practices located in main London and other significant cities usually charge more than those in smaller sized cities or rural areas. This disparity reflects the greater overhead costs practitioners face in costly locations and the basic economic environment of the regional healthcare market.

Normal Cost Ranges for Private Mental Health Assessments

The following table provides normal cost ranges for numerous types of personal psychological health assessments throughout the UK. These figures represent approximate ranges based on present market rates and may vary based on location, service provider experience, and specific assessment requirements.

Assessment Type Common Duration Cost RangePreliminary Psychiatric Consultation60-90 minutes₤ 150 - ₤ 300Follow-up Psychiatric Appointment30-60 minutes₤ 100 - ₤ 200Standard Psychological Assessment2-4 hours total₤ 250 - ₤ 500Comprehensive Psychological Evaluation6-10 hours total₤ 500 - ₤ 1,200ADHD Assessment (Adult)3-5 hours overall₤ 400 - ₤ 800Autism Spectrum Assessment (Adult)5-8 hours overall₤ 600 - ₤ 1,400Neuropsychological Assessment8-15 hours total₤ 800 - ₤ 2,500Child/Adolescent Assessment4-8 hours overall₤ 400 - ₤ 1,000Medico-Legal AssessmentVariable₤ 500 - ₤ 3,000+

Additional costs that clients need to anticipate include charges for composed reports, which normally v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500 depending on complexity, in addition to postage and administrative charges. Some providers likewise charge cancellation charges for missed out on visits or late cancellations.

WhatServices Are Typically Included

When spending for a private mental health assessment, people get a bundle of services that differs depending on the supplier and assessment type. Most initial assessments consist of a comprehensive review of the person's medical and psychiatric history, an expedition of present signs and issues, and a discussion of treatment choices. The clinician will ask about family history, life scenarios, previous mental health experiences, and the particular factors prompting the assessment.

Mental evaluations typically include structured questionnaires, standardised ranking scales, and medical interviews designed to evaluate cognitive performance, emotional regulation, personality attributes, and particular symptom patterns. For thorough evaluations, clients might complete multiple sessions involving different testing instruments, with the clinician synthesising findings into a coherent clinical photo.

The final assessment report represents a valuable deliverable that lots of individuals need for workplace lodgings, academic support, insurance purposes, or personal understanding. Reports generally include diagnostic impressions, scientific formulations, and recommended interventions, though the depth and detail differ based on the original assessment scope.

Comparing Private Assessment Paths to NHS Services

The National Health Service supplies psychological health evaluations at no direct cost to clients, representing a significant benefit for those with limited spending plans. However, NHS services face considerable pressure, with waiting times for professional mental health evaluations typically stretching to several months or even going beyond a year in some regions. This hold-up can show stressful for people dealing with their psychological health and may hamper their capability to work, study, or engage totally in everyday life.

Private evaluations use considerably reduced wait times, with numerous companies offering appointments within days or weeks of initial contact. This immediacy can show crucial for individuals in crisis, those facing impending workplace or scholastic repercussions, or just those who choose not to prolong the uncertainty surrounding their mental health concerns.

The depth of assessment offered through personal services may also exceed what is routinely readily available through NHS pathways. While NHS clinicians offer extensive and professional assessments, resource restraints in some cases restrict the time offered for intricate cases. Personal assessment enables for more comprehensive examination when medically indicated, possibly causing more nuanced understanding and targeted intervention suggestions.

Using Health Insurance for Private Mental Health Assessments

Lots of private medical insurance policies supply protection for psychological health evaluations and treatment, though the extent of protection varies significantly in between policies. Before dedicating to a personal assessment, individuals must contact their insurance coverage supplier to understand what costs the policy covers, whether pre-authorisation is required, and which specialists or organisations fall within the insurance company's network.

Some policies impose caps on the number of therapy sessions covered annually or place limitations on the total quantity payable for psychological health services. Excess payments and co-payment requirements might likewise apply. Comprehending these details avoids unforeseen costs and ensures individuals can totally use any insurance advantages readily available to them.

For those without personal medical insurance, some suppliers offer payment plans or financial assistance programs that can make costs more manageable. These arrangements allow patients to spread out payments over numerous months rather than dealing with substantial upfront charges.

Finding Reputable Private Mental Health Assessment Providers

Choosing a certified and reliable professional requires cautious research study. People should validate that any clinician they think about holds suitable registration with professional bodies such as the General Medical Council for psychiatrists or the Health and Care Professions Council for psychologists. These regulatory bodies preserve public signs up and can confirm a practitioner's certifications and excellent standing.

Expert memberships with organisations such as the Royal College of Psychiatrists or the British Psychological Society suggest extra commitment to professional requirements and continued advancement. Numerous practitioners show these qualifications prominently on their sites or practice materials.

Seeking suggestions from basic practitioners, relied on healthcare experts, or individual contacts who have actually gone through private evaluations can provide important insights into the quality of various services. Online evaluations and testimonials use extra viewpoints, though individuals ought to approach such details critically and consider its reliability.

For how long does a private mental health assessment usually take?

The duration differs significantly based upon the assessment type. An uncomplicated preliminary psychiatric assessment typically lasts 60 to 90 minutes, while thorough mental or neuropsychological evaluations might require numerous sessions spanning several hours total. Some evaluations, particularly those for complex conditions like autism spectrum condition in grownups, might require to be spaced throughout a number of visits over a week or two.

Can I get a medical diagnosis through a private assessment that will be identified by the NHS?

Medical diagnoses made by properly qualified and signed up private specialists are usually acknowledged by the NHS. Nevertheless, the NHS might in some cases request confirmation assessments or choose to perform their own assessments, particularly when treatment paths or expert services require NHS Trust involvement. It is suggested to go over any shared care plans with both your personal clinician and your GP before proceeding.

Exist concealed costs I should prepare for?

Many reliable suppliers are transparent about their fees, however clients should clarify exactly what is consisted of before committing. Ask specifically whether the priced quote fee includes the preliminary assessment only or incorporates the complete assessment and report. Enquire about charges for additional services such as call, correspondence with other health care providers, or rush reports.
